Disney makes their money off of huge movies, but they don't make any small or mid-budget ones. So even though Zootopia, Finding Dory, and CW did gangbusters, BFG, Alice 2, and Pete's Dragon were massive disasters. The only movie this summer that did worse than Alice was Ben Hur.

Warner Brothers' big movies still make money; Suicide Squad was a huge hit and BvS still made money. But then movies like Tarzan also made profit, and they make a ton of small movies that pay off big.

Jeff Sneider is a well-connected Hollywood insider; Rick Famuyiwa is the second director to abruptly drop out of "The Flash", just two months before shooting; and the "reshuffling in May" refers to WB making a big deal out of Geoff Johns being promoted to mapping out the DC Cinematic Universe when in truth he's still just a producer/writer answering to the WB commitee.
